摘要:本指南介绍了使用C语言进行乒乓球比赛的详细步骤。从比赛规则的理解到编程实现,本指南提供了全面的指导。通过C语言的编程技巧,模拟乒乓球比赛的整个过程,包括选手管理、比分记录和比赛流程控制。本指南为初学者和专业开发者提供了有价值的参考,帮助他们在C语言编程中实践乒乓球比赛的模拟。
概述
本指南旨在帮助读者使用C语言模拟乒乓球比赛,我们将从基础知识开始,逐步深入,确保读者无论初学者还是进阶用户都能轻松掌握,为了更好地理解,我们还将提供一些示例代码和图解。
准备工作
除了安装C语言编译器和了解乒乓球规则外,还需要准备一些辅助工具,如文本编辑器用于编写代码,调试工具用于测试代码,建议读者有一定的C语言基础,以便更好地理解和编写代码。
创建项目
在创建项目时,除了设定比赛场景,还需要为项目创建一个合适的目录结构,以便于管理和维护代码,确定项目的目标平台和开发环境。
编写代码
在编写代码部分,可以进一步细化每个步骤的内容,在定义比赛规则时,可以详细描述如何定义选手、比分、比赛规则等数据结构和逻辑,在编写比赛流程时,可以详细描述如何实现发球、接球、得分等函数,在主函数中,可以给出具体的代码示例,展示如何初始化选手、进行比赛流程等。
测试与调试
在进行测试与调试时,建议读者使用断言、日志等方式来验证程序的逻辑和功能是否正确实现,可以使用各种测试数据和场景来测试程序的各个功能和性能。
优化与扩展
在实际应用中,可能需要根据实际需求对程序进行优化和扩展,优化代码结构提高运行效率,增加更多功能如赛事管理、数据分析等,在进行优化和扩展时,需要注意保持代码的可读性和可维护性。
常见问题解答
在本指南的附录部分,可以列出一些常见的问题和解答,帮助读者更好地理解和应用指南内容,关于编译器安装、代码错误排查等问题,可以提供详细的解答和解决方案。
通过本指南的学习和实践,读者应该已经掌握了使用C语言模拟乒乓球比赛的基本技能,在实践过程中不断学习和进步,祝愿读者在编程的道路上越走越远,取得更多的成果和进步!
附录:示例代码及资源链接
在附录部分,除了提供示例代码外,还可以提供一些有用的资源链接,如C语言教程、乒乓球比赛规则解读、C语言开发社区等,以便读者深入学习或解决遇到的问题。
你的指南已经非常全面,只需要在细节上进行一些补充和修正,就可以为读者提供更加完善的指导。






还没有评论,来说两句吧...